Epithelial tissue coats surfaces in the body.
Epithelial tissue covers the interior and exterior body surfaces. It serves as a protective barrier, helping to regulate the exchange of materials between the body and its environment.
Epithelial tissue is one of the four types of tissue in the body (nervous, muscular, and connective being the other three) that lines the body cavities. It is also found in the skin, which is the organ that covers most of the body's surface.
Epithelial tissue covers the surfaces of the body, forming a protective barrier against the external environment. This type of tissue is found in the skin, lining of internal organs, and the lining of blood vessels.
Epithelial tissue: covers and protects surfaces. Connective tissue: supports and connects different structures. Muscle tissue: allows for movement. Nervous tissue: carries electrical impulses for communication.
Articular cartilage covers the joint surfaces of long bones. It is a smooth, slippery tissue that helps reduce friction and allows for smooth joint movement.

The tissue that covers the inside surfaces of the heart and the blood vessels leading to and from the heart is called endothelium. This specialized type of epithelium forms a smooth lining that reduces friction as blood flows through the cardiovascular system. Additionally, it plays a crucial role in regulating various functions, including inflammation and blood clotting.
